Skylights are windows or glass structures that are exposed at the top of roof decks. They provide natural light and fresh air to buildings, and are commonly used in warehouses, gymnasiums and other industrial buildings. However, because they are located at elevated locations, skylights can also present a fall hazard to workers moving near them. To minimize this risk, building owners should consider installing dedicated fall arrest systems for skylights.

How do fall arrest systems for skylights on sandwich panel roofs work?

Fall arrest systems for skylights in sandwich panel roofs are designed to provide a physical barrier between the skylight and the workers. These barriers are usually made of stainless steel or aluminum and are designed to be resistant to extreme weather conditions. Skylight fall arrest systems can also include sliding doors, handrails and other details to facilitate access to skylights and allow for periodic inspections.

Another common feature of skylight fall arrest systems for sandwich panel roofs is that they provide effective drainage for excess rain and other liquids. This helps to keep the skylights clean and in good working order. Fall arrest systems can also include monitoring systems, such as sensors that alert workers if the sandwich panel is weakening or if extreme weather conditions are approaching.

Advantages of fall arrest systems for skylights in sandwich panel roofs

Fall arrest systems offer great advantages for building owners. These include:

Fall Protection: Fall arrest systems are designed to reduce the risk of accidental falls around skylights. This helps workers feel even safer while moving near the risk area.

Low Maintenance: Fall arrest systems require little maintenance. Building owners can maintain the system on a regular basis to ensure that it rises to its maximum efficiency and safety.

Long Lifetime: Skylight fall arrest systems for sandwich panel roofs are designed to last more than 20 years. This means that replacement will not be necessary over time, which can result in significant savings.

Energy Savings: Fall arrest systems allow the use of natural light to illuminate building interiors, which can help reduce energy use and associated costs. Some fall arrest systems can also provide additional insulation, helping to reduce heating and cooling costs.
